Roller Chain
A roller chain is a crucial component in many types of machinery, known for its versatility and reliability. It consists of a series of short cylindrical rollers held together by side links, designed to transmit power from one part of a machine to another. This simple yet effective design allows for smooth operation with minimal friction, leading to efficient power transmission.
Roller chains are used in a wide variety of applications, from heavy-duty industrial machinery to everyday items like bicycles and motorcycles. They are appreciated for their durability, able to withstand high loads and operate in challenging conditions.

Roller Chain Application
Roller chains, also known as drive chains, are used in a variety of applications due to their reliability and efficiency. Here are some common applications:
Industrial Machinery
Roller chains are widely used in industrial machinery for power transmission. They are used in manufacturing equipment, conveyors, forklifts, and many other types of machinery.
Automotive Industry
In vehicles, roller chains are often used in the engine to drive the camshaft. They are also used in motorcycles for the final drive chain.
Agricultural Equipment
Roller chains are used in various types of agricultural machinery, such as tractors and harvesters, to drive different components.
Bicycles
Roller chains are commonly used on bicycles to transfer power from the pedals to the wheels.
Material Handling

Oil and Gas Industry
Roller chains are used in oil and gas drilling operations, where they are used to drive the drill bit.
Escalators and Elevators
Roller chains are used in the mechanisms of escalators and elevators to move the steps or the elevator car.
Food Processing
In the food processing industry, stainless steel roller chains are used due to their resistance to corrosion.
Features of Roller Chain
Roller chains are mechanical devices used for transmitting power and motion in various industrial applications. They consist of a series of interconnected links that form a flexible and durable loop. Here are the key features of roller chains:
- Design: Roller chains consist of connected links that form a flexible loop.
- Rollers: They have small cylindrical rollers between the links for smooth movement and reduced friction.
- Pitch: The distance between two corresponding points on adjacent links.
- Strength: Roller chains are strong and durable, often made of hardened steel.
- Standardization: They adhere to international standards for compatibility and interchangeability.
- Sprocket Engagement: Roller chains work with toothed wheels called sprockets.
- Lubrication: Proper lubrication is important for smooth operation and longevity.
- Versatility: Roller chains are used in various industries for power transmission and motion control.
